      Average interview

      Application

      I applied online. The process took 6 weeks. I interviewed at cove in Nov 2023

      Interview

      15 minute phone screening I hour 1-1 Hiring Manager Interview 1-2 Hour Homework Assignment to gage ability to create a rough draft project plan, questions for client & product team, and client e-mail communication. 1 hour 4 person Panel Interview 30 minute casual talk with HR & Team member Received great communication throughout the process and feedback regarding my candidacy although I didn't receive an offer.

      Interview questions [1]

      Question 1

      Describe your experience working with large projects. Describe your experience working with a product team.
